git repository 다운로드

Repo 실행기를 설치 한 후, 안 드 로이드 소스 저장소에 액세스 하도록 클라이언트를 설정: 현재 버전 제어되지 않는 로컬 디렉토리를 취할 수 있습니다., Git 리포지토리로 설정, 또는 그것의 가장 간단한 (그리고 가장 일반적인) 형태로, 저장소 URL만 지정: 원격 리포지토리의 URL을 지정 합니다. 일반적으로 HTTP, HTTPS, SSH 또는 GIT와 같은 프로토콜을 사용하여 원격 서버를 가리킵니다. Git에는 사용할 수 있는 다양한 전송 프로토콜이 있습니다. 이전 예제에서는 https:// 프로토콜을 사용하지만 SSH 전송 프로토콜을 사용하는 git:// 또는 user@server:path/to/repo.git이 표시될 수도 있습니다. 서버에서 Git을 사용하면 서버가 Git 리포지토리와 각 저장소의 장단점에 액세스하도록 설정할 수 있는 사용 가능한 모든 옵션이 소개됩니다. 웹 인터페이스를 사용하여 git 리포지토리의 현재 내용을 항상 찾아볼 수도 있습니다. 지정된 프로젝트에 대한 전체 리포지토리를 다운로드하는 방법을 알아낼 수 없습니다. 내가하는 일의 대부분은 최신 스냅 샷을 다운로드하는 것 같습니다,예를 들어 리포지토리가 다운로드 될 로컬 컴퓨터의 폴더 이름. 이 옵션을 지정하지 않으면 Git은 원격 리포지토리의 이름을 딴 새 폴더를 생성하기만 하면 됩니다. 이전 릴리스를 사용할 수 있으며 Git 소스 리포지토리가 GitHub에 있습니다. git 클론으로 리포지토리를 복제합니다.

예를 들어, libgit2라는 Git 연결 가능한 라이브러리를 복제하려는 경우 다음과 같이 할 수 있습니다: 일반적으로 두 가지 방법 중 하나로 Git 리포지토리를 얻을 수 있습니다. Subversion과 같은 다른 VCS 시스템에 익숙하다면 명령이 « 복제 »가 아니라 « 체크 아웃 »이라는 것을 알 수 있습니다. 이는 작업 복사본만 가져오는 대신 Git이 서버에 있는 거의 모든 데이터의 전체 복사본을 받는 중요한 차이점입니다. git 복제를 실행할 때 프로젝트 기록에 대한 모든 파일의 모든 버전이 기본적으로 아래로 당겨지습니다. 실제로 서버 디스크가 손상된 경우 클라이언트의 거의 모든 복제본을 사용하여 서버를 복제된 상태로 되돌릴 수 있습니다(일부 서버 측 후크 등을 잃을 수 있지만 모든 버전이 지정된 데이터는 서버에서 Git 을 가져오는 경우 자세한 내용을 보려면 서버에서 Git 가져오기). GitHub에서 리포지토리의 기본 페이지로 이동합니다. 다른 곳에서 기존 Git 리포지토리를 복제할 수 있습니다. 리포지토리를 복제하면 해당 리포지토리가 로컬 컴퓨터와 동기화됩니다. 복제 한 후 파일을 추가하고 편집 한 다음 업데이트를 푸시하고 당길 수 있습니다.

이렇게 하면 Git 리포지토리의 이름을 딴 폴더에 프로젝트가 다운로드됩니다(이 경우 « git-crash-course »). 다른 폴더 이름을 원하는 경우 마지막 매개 변수로 지정하기만 하면 됩니다. 두 경우 모두 로컬 컴퓨터에 Git 리포지토리가 설치되어 작업 준비가 됩니다. 리포지토리 이름 아래에서 복제 또는 다운로드를 클릭합니다. 이 절차에서는 GitHub에서 이미 리포지토리를 만들었거나 기여하고자 하는 다른 사람이 소유한 기존 리포지토리가 있다고 가정합니다. HTTPs가 있는 복제 섹션에서 리포지토리의 복제 URL을 복사하려면 클릭합니다.